A profound tragedy has struck the state of Maharashtra as a national-level woman wrestler, popularly known in the sporting community as 'Maharashtra's Tigress', allegedly ended her life along with two of her children. The incident took place at the historic Naldurg Fort located in the Dharashiv district.

According to police officials, Ashwini Paul was visiting the fort with her three children when the incident occurred. In a harrowing sequence of events, she allegedly jumped into a 100-foot deep gorge. While two of the children lost their lives in the fall, one daughter managed to survive the impact, providing a sole witness to the harrowing event.

Local law enforcement has launched a comprehensive investigation into the motive behind this alleged suicide. Forensic teams have been deployed to the site, and the bodies have been sent for autopsy to determine the exact circumstances of the deaths. The community remains in shock as the investigation continues.
